Rawlplug R-TFIX-8M Insulation Fixing
Brand: RawlplugTFIX-8M is an 8mm hammer-in façade fixing with a steel nail for securing insulation boards within External Thermal Insulation Composite Systems (ETICS). It is suitable for use with polystyrene, mineral wool, light wood wool, polyurethane and cork insulation boards in approved concrete, brick and lightweight block substrates. Suitable for mechanical fixing of insulation within ETICS applications.
TFIX-8M is a façade fixing comprising an 8mm plastic sleeve and a pre-assembled steel nail. It is intended for securing thermal insulation boards in External Thermal Insulation Composite Systems (ETICS). The fixing incorporates a 60mm plate diameter and is produced in multiple lengths from 95mm to 295mm to accommodate a variety of insulation thicknesses. The product holds European Technical Assessment ETA-07/0336.
The sleeve includes a long plastic overmoulding on the nail designed to reduce point thermal transmittance. Performance characteristics stated in the technical data include plate stiffness, plate resistance and point thermal transmittance, based on the values presented in the product documentation.
Intended Applications
The fixing is suitable for securing:
-
Polystyrene (EPS) boards
-
Mineral wool (MW) boards
-
Light wood wool boards
-
Polyurethane (PU) boards
-
Cork boards
It is intended for use in ETICS applications on approved substrates including concrete (C12/15–C50/60), solid brick, solid sand-lime brick, hollow brick, vertically-perforated clay block, hollow sand-lime brick, lightweight concrete block and hollow lightweight concrete block.
Installation Guidance
Installation steps provided in the technical sheet include:
-
Drill a hole to the required diameter and depth.
-
Drill to a depth of 35–45mm in approved materials.
-
Lightly tap the plastic sleeve through the insulation into the drilled hole until flush with the insulation surface.
-
Ensure a minimum embedment depth of 25mm in approved materials.
-
Hammer the metal nail into the sleeve until the fixing is secure and flush.
-
For soft insulation panels, retainers KWL-90, KWL-110 or KWL-140 should be added.
Minimum spacing, edge distances and substrate thickness are specified to support correct installation. These include a minimum spacing of 100mm, minimum edge distance of 100mm and minimum substrate thickness of 100mm.
Technical Characteristics
Fixings use an 8mm drilling diameter. Effective embedment depth across approved substrates is 25mm. Performance data is provided for mean ultimate load, characteristic load, design load and recommended load for each substrate category. Plate resistance is stated as 1.75kN, plate stiffness as 1.0kN/mm, and point thermal transmittance as 0.002W/K.
Recommended insulation thicknesses for each length of fixing range from 40mm (95mm fixing length) to 260mm (295mm fixing length).

Technical Data
| Property | Value |
|---|---|
| Fixing diameter | 8mm |
| Plate diameter | 60mm |
| Available lengths | 95mm, 115mm, 135mm, 155mm, 175mm, 195mm, 215mm, 235mm, 255mm, 275mm, 295mm |
| Recommended insulation thickness range | 40mm–260mm (dependent on fixing length) |
| Hole diameter | 8mm |
| Minimum hole depth | 35mm |
| Installation depth (hnom) | 25mm |
| Minimum substrate thickness | 100mm |
| Minimum spacing | 100mm |
| Minimum edge distance | 100mm |
| Effective embedment depth | 25mm |
| Plate resistance | 1.75kN |
| Plate stiffness | 1.0kN/mm |
| Point thermal transmittance | 0.002W/K |
| Characteristic tension load (example values) | 0.30–1.20kN depending on substrate |
| Design load (NRd) | 0.15–0.60kN depending on substrate |
| Recommended load (Nrec) | 0.11–0.43kN depending on substrate |
| Assessment | ETA-07/0336 |
